I. Camera Types & Recommendations:
Choosing the right camera is the foundation of any effective visual monitoring system. The market offers a diverse range of options, each with its own strengths and weaknesses.
A. Indoor Cameras:
Bullet Cameras (Budget-Friendly): Excellent for general indoor surveillance, offering a simple and cost-effective solution. Recommendation: Look for models with at least 1080p resolution and IR night vision. Consider brands like Hikvision, Dahua, and Amcrest. Dome Cameras (Discreet): Ideal for discreet placement, often blending seamlessly into the environment. Recommendation: Prioritize models with good low-light performance and vandal-resistant housings. PTZ Cameras (Versatile): Offering pan, tilt, and zoom functionalities, these cameras provide comprehensive coverage. Recommendation: Choose models with smooth operation, pre-set positions, and remote control capabilities. Consider brands like Bosch, Axis, and Milestone. Thermal Cameras (Advanced): Detect heat signatures, useful for perimeter security and detecting intruders even in complete darkness. Recommendation: Invest in high-resolution thermal cameras with robust analytics capabilities from manufacturers like FLIR and Seek Thermal. (approx. 5 recommendations)
B. Outdoor Cameras:
Weatherproof Bullet Cameras (Durable): Built to withstand harsh weather conditions, crucial for outdoor applications. Recommendation: Ensure IP66 or higher weather rating and consider features like lightning protection. (approx. 10 recommendations)
Weatherproof Dome Cameras (Discreet & Durable): Combine the discreet nature of dome cameras with weather resistance for versatile outdoor use. Recommendation: Look for high-resolution models with wide-angle lenses for broader coverage. (approx. 10 recommendations)
PTZ Outdoor Cameras (Comprehensive Coverage): Provide comprehensive coverage across large outdoor areas. Recommendation: Choose models with robust construction, effective weather sealing, and reliable remote control. (approx. 10 recommendations)
Panoramic Cameras (Wide View): Capture a wide field of view, ideal for monitoring large areas like parking lots or intersections. Recommendation: Consider fisheye or multi-sensor cameras from brands like Q-See and Samsung. (approx. 5 recommendations)
C. Specialized Cameras:
License Plate Recognition (LPR) Cameras: Automatically capture and recognize license plate numbers. Recommendation: Select cameras with accurate OCR capabilities and good lighting sensitivity. (approx. 5 recommendations)
Network Cameras (IP Cameras): Connect directly to a network for remote viewing and management. Recommendation: Ensure compatibility with your chosen NVR or cloud service. (This applies to many of the above; not a separate recommendation count)
Analog Cameras (Legacy Systems): Still used in some older systems, though largely being replaced by IP cameras. (Not a specific recommendation due to obsolescence)
II. Recording Devices & Software:
Once you've selected your cameras, you need a system to record and manage the footage.
A. Network Video Recorders (NVRs): Centralized recording and management for IP cameras. Recommendation: Choose an NVR with sufficient storage capacity, bandwidth, and features like motion detection and remote access. Consider brands like Hikvision, Dahua, and QNAP. C. Cloud-Based Video Management Systems (VMS): Offer remote access and storage without the need for on-site hardware. Recommendation: Evaluate cloud storage costs, security features, and integration with your chosen cameras. (approx. 5 recommendations based on different providers)
D. Video Management Software (VMS): Software solutions for managing and analyzing video footage. Recommendation: Consider features like live viewing, recording scheduling, event alerts, and analytics. Explore options like Milestone XProtect, Genetec Security Center, and ExacqVision. III. Accessories & Considerations:
Several accessories can enhance your visual monitoring system.
Power Supplies and Cables: Ensure you have appropriate power supplies and cables for your cameras and recording devices.
Mounting Brackets: Select appropriate mounting brackets for secure and stable installation.
Network Switches and Routers: Ensure adequate network infrastructure for reliable connectivity.
Hard Drives (HDDs): Sufficient storage capacity is crucial for long-term recording. Recommendation: Consider surveillance-grade HDDs designed for continuous operation.
